## Environments — Stockmend Reconciliation Job

The Stockmend inventory reconciliation job runs in three environments: sandbox, staging, and production. Sandbox uses synthetic warehouse data and may be reset at any time; staging mirrors production schemas weekly. Only production writes back to the ledger. Each environment has its own schedule and thresholds, and the production values are reproduced below.

settings of fahof-yagag:
druath:
  pin: 9672
  metrics_host: metrics.druath.tolvaqlabs.internal
  tenant: gormir
  seal: seal_873ba94a

Meeting notes, Larkspur Platform weekly sync. We reviewed the Sablefin static-analysis baseline file, which currently suppresses 214 findings carried over from the pre-refactor codebase. Agreed: no new suppressions may be added without a linked ticket, and the baseline shrinks by at least ten entries per release. The file lives at the repo root and is regenerated only via the sanctioned script, never by hand. Future maintainers should note that every edit to this file requires explicit approval from its owner.

account owner for bahif-yageg: Eliath Ulair Quenvan Kasok

Handover: Queryhawk planner regression. After the v4.2 cost-model change, joins on wide tables pick nested loops over hash joins. Bisected to the cardinality clamp in estimator.c. Rollback is safe; fix pending review by Darya. Watch p99 on the reports shard. Do not touch the stats sampler until the fix lands. Current planner settings on prod are as follows.

service settings:
ralael:
  pin: 7453
  tenant: zorath
  seal: seal_087806e4
  metrics_host: metrics.ralael.paliqworks.example
  standby_team: fraath
  escalation: praok-istiel
  nonce: 10e083

TICKET-2087: Connection failures when the Crumwell storefront evaluates the 2 p.m. order cutoff. The cutoff check queries the bakery schedule table directly, and the pool exhausts under lunch traffic, so late orders slip through. Short-term fix: raise the pool size and add a retry. To reproduce locally, point your client at the following.

database URL for kahif-fahaf: redis://eliax_svc:yN@db-bcc9.ordinhq.internal:5432/aldok